[QUOTE="Wexahu, post: 3272494, member: 72863"] While the Big 10 lacks in on field football performance, it has the most of what every league wants in almost every other category. It's on a par with the SEC in terms of it being full of very large state flagship schools with loyal fan bases, and the academic side (which I realize college sports fans care nothing about) is head and shoulders above the rest. That all means $$$. They will always have the following, and the money. The only thing it lacks is not being close to the Texas and Florida/southeast recruiting pool. The quality of football in the middle to lower tiers of the league is certainly nothing special, but it doesn't really matter. They'll get their 3 playoff reps every year, and maybe a 4th in odd years, and be perfectly happy. [/QUOTE]
